Welcome ****to version 1.3 of the *based Editorial Style Guide (updated May 1, 2023). Created by the senior editorial staff at Starbased, a crypto-native media agency, this guide is regularly updated and maintained for the use of contributors to our projects, including Tokebase and Rookbase. Contributors are responsible for ensuring that all submitted work aligns with the guidelines in the most recent official version.

In keeping with the web3 ethos, Starbased is making this guide public so it can serve as an open reference for other media agencies, DAO writers’ guilds, and so on. Let’s compare notes!
